Quote: the value of your trade in should be set as its a lease. Hopefully you paid for the damage waiver. Ive leased 5 MBZ back to back and never even needed to discuss the old lease that was being returned. Sounds like you are dealing with a shady salesperson/sales manager/dealer. Just my 2 cents
The value of your trade-in should be the actual cash value, ACV, of the car in the current market conditions. It's unrelated to the residual value.

However, if your residual value is less than ACV, you can buy it out of the lease, and trade it on the new one receiving a credit for the difference. It's a win-win.
In most states you'll have to pay sales tax on the purchase, but you'll save that money or more by trading on the new car.

On the other hand, if your residue is higher than the ACV, you can just walk away. (A more likely scenario.)
